When to Plant Endive in Stettler, AB

Endive is a leafy green with a slightly bitter flavor, available in curly (frisee) and broad-leaved (escarole) types. It adds texture and complexity to salads.

Stettler, Alberta is in USDA Zone 4b. The average last spring frost is May 11 and the first fall frost is October 5, giving you a growing season of approximately 147 days.

At an elevation of 2,598 feet, Stettler receives approximately 18.3 inches of rainfall annually with predominantly dark brown chernozem soil. Summer highs average 74°F, so choose short-season varieties of Endive to ensure they mature before fall. With low rainfall, drip irrigation is essential for growing Endive successfully. Mulch heavily to conserve soil moisture.

Growing Tips for Stettler

Sow seeds directly in spring or fall. Blanch heads by tying outer leaves together 2-3 weeks before harvest to reduce bitterness. Keep soil evenly moist.
